NutrientAmount% Daily Value
Calories301 kcal15%
Protein25.0g50%
Carbohydrates26.0g9%
Total Fat11.0g14%
Fiber7.7g27%
Sugar3.8g--
Saturated Fat4.1g20%
Cholesterol56.1mg19%
Sodium867.0mg38%
Potassium726.8mg15%
Calcium53.5mg4%
Iron4.9mg27%
Magnesium63.8mg15%
Zinc5.0mg46%
Vitamin C16.1mg18%
Vitamin A30.6mcg3%
Vitamin B60.47mg28%
Vitamin B121.6mcg67%
Folate127.5mcg32%
Vitamin K11.7mcg10%
Phosphorus272.9mg22%

Is Chili Good for You?

Chili provides 301 calories per bowl (255g) with 25.0g of protein, 26.0g of carbohydrates, and 11.0g of fat. It is a source of saturated fat (20% dv), cholesterol (19% dv), sodium (38% dv).
